"New York, New York" is Most Popular Song about the City,
Manhattan School of Music/Quinnipiac University Poll Finds


New York, NY (PRWEB) October 18, 2007 -- "New York, New York" is the most popular song about New York City, preferred by 43% of city residents, a Manhattan School of Music/Quinnipiac University poll found. The jingle "I love New York" came in second with 12% of the votes, and Billy Joel's "New York State of Mind" was the favorite of 6% of responders. Ten percent of respondents named other songs and 29% were undecided.

FWIW: There are two different songs with the same title, "New York, New York."

The most well-known one is the Frank Sinatra and/or Liza Minelli version, but the original song was featured in the 1949 movie, "On the Town." The lyrics go like this:

New York, New York!
A helluva town.
The Bronx is up and the Battery's down.
And people ride in a hole in the ground.
New York, New York!
It's a helluva town!
